1. Understanding the 003F01 BMW Fault Code
The 003F01 fault code in BMW vehicles indicates a problem with the fuel supply pressure sensor. This sensor is crucial for monitoring the fuel pressure in the high-pressure fuel system, which is vital for the efficient operation of the engine. Specifically, this code suggests that the Engine Control Unit (ECU) has detected a deviation from the expected fuel pressure, triggering the fault. This can lead to a cascade of performance issues, affecting the vehicle’s overall driveability and fuel efficiency. The proper functioning of the fuel system ensures that the engine receives the correct amount of fuel at the right pressure for optimal combustion. When the fuel supply pressure sensor malfunctions, the ECU receives incorrect data, leading to suboptimal adjustments in fuel delivery. This code is especially prevalent in diesel engines due to the high pressures involved in their fuel injection systems.

2. Symptoms Associated with the 003F01 Fault Code
Identifying the symptoms associated with the 003F01 fault code is crucial for early diagnosis and repair. These symptoms can range from subtle changes in engine performance to more pronounced issues that significantly impact the driving experience. Here are some common symptoms:
- Reduced Engine Power: The most noticeable symptom is a significant decrease in engine power, particularly during acceleration. This occurs because the ECU limits fuel delivery to protect the engine from potential damage due to incorrect fuel pressure readings.
- Rough Idling: The engine may idle roughly or unevenly, especially when starting or at a standstill. This is due to the inconsistent fuel supply, which affects the combustion process.
- Stalling: In severe cases, the engine may stall, particularly at low speeds or when coming to a stop. This happens when the fuel pressure drops below the minimum required for stable combustion.
- Difficulty Starting: The vehicle may experience difficulty starting, requiring multiple attempts before the engine finally turns over. This is due to the fuel system’s inability to build up sufficient pressure quickly.
- Increased Fuel Consumption: The vehicle’s fuel economy may worsen as the engine tries to compensate for the incorrect fuel pressure readings by injecting more fuel.
- Check Engine Light: The check engine light on the dashboard will illuminate, indicating that the ECU has detected a fault. This is often the first sign that something is amiss with the fuel system.
- Engine Hesitation: You might notice hesitation or stumbling when accelerating, as the engine struggles to respond to changes in throttle input.
- Limited RPM: The engine might be limited to a certain RPM, such as 4000 RPM, even when the accelerator is fully pressed. This is a safety mechanism to prevent engine damage.

3. Common Causes of the 003F01 Error Code
The 003F01 error code can stem from several underlying issues within the fuel system. Identifying these causes is essential for an effective repair. Here are the most common culprits:
- Faulty Fuel Supply Pressure Sensor: The sensor itself may be defective, providing inaccurate readings to the ECU. This is often due to wear and tear, contamination, or electrical damage.
- Wiring Issues: Damaged, corroded, or loose wiring connected to the fuel supply pressure sensor can disrupt the signal transmission, leading to incorrect readings.
- Connector Problems: The connector that plugs into the sensor may be corroded, damaged, or not properly seated, causing intermittent or no signal.
- Fuel Pump Problems: A failing fuel pump may not be providing sufficient fuel pressure to the high-pressure system, leading to the sensor detecting low pressure.
- Fuel Filter Clogging: A clogged fuel filter restricts fuel flow, reducing the pressure reaching the sensor. This is more common in vehicles with infrequent maintenance.
- Fuel Leak: A leak in the fuel line or at a fuel injector can cause a drop in fuel pressure, triggering the fault code.
- ECU Issues: In rare cases, the ECU itself may be faulty, misinterpreting the sensor data or failing to process it correctly.
- Low Fuel: Running the vehicle with a consistently low fuel level can strain the fuel pump and lead to pressure fluctuations.
- Contaminated Fuel: Debris or contaminants in the fuel can damage the sensor or clog the fuel filter, affecting fuel pressure.
- Return Line Leak: A leak in the fuel return line may impact the fuel pressure, leading to the 003F01 error code.

4. Diagnosing the 003F01 Fault Code: A Step-by-Step Guide
Diagnosing the 003F01 fault code requires a systematic approach to pinpoint the exact cause. Here’s a step-by-step guide to help you through the process:
- Read the Fault Code: Use an OBD-II scanner to confirm the presence of the 003F01 fault code. This will provide the initial confirmation of the issue.
- Check for Other Codes: Scan for any other related fault codes that may provide additional information about the problem. Multiple codes can indicate interconnected issues.
- Inspect the Fuel Supply Pressure Sensor:
- Visually inspect the sensor for any signs of damage, such as cracks, corrosion, or leaks.
- Check the electrical connector for corrosion, loose pins, or damage.
- Ensure the connector is properly seated and locked in place.
- Check the Wiring:
- Inspect the wiring harness connected to the sensor for any signs of damage, such as frayed wires, cuts, or exposed conductors.
- Use a multimeter to check the continuity of the wires and ensure there are no shorts or open circuits.
- Test the Fuel Supply Pressure Sensor:
- Use a multimeter to measure the voltage output of the sensor. Compare the readings to the manufacturer’s specifications to determine if the sensor is functioning correctly.
- Monitor the sensor readings while the engine is running to see if the pressure values are within the expected range.
- Check the Fuel Pump:
- Use a fuel pressure gauge to measure the fuel pressure at the fuel rail. Compare the readings to the manufacturer’s specifications.
- Listen for unusual noises from the fuel pump, which could indicate a failing pump.
- Inspect the Fuel Filter:
- Check the fuel filter for any signs of clogging or contamination.
- Replace the fuel filter if it is dirty or has not been replaced according to the manufacturer’s recommended service interval.
- Check for Fuel Leaks:
- Inspect the fuel lines, fuel rail, and fuel injectors for any signs of leaks.
- Check for fuel odors in the engine compartment.
- ECU Testing:
- In rare cases, the ECU may be the cause of the problem. Consult with a professional to have the ECU tested and reprogrammed if necessary.
- Data Logging:
- Use a diagnostic tool to log the fuel pressure readings over time. This can help identify intermittent issues that may not be apparent during a static test.

8. Advanced Diagnostic Techniques for the 003F01 Code
For complex cases of the 003F01 fault code, advanced diagnostic techniques may be necessary. These techniques can help pinpoint elusive issues that are not readily apparent.
- Oscilloscope Testing: Use an oscilloscope to analyze the waveform of the fuel supply pressure sensor signal. This can reveal subtle anomalies that may not be detected with a multimeter.
- Fuel System Leak-Down Test: Perform a fuel system leak-down test to check for leaks in the fuel lines, fuel rail, and fuel injectors. This can help identify pressure losses that may be contributing to the fault code.
- Injector Balance Test: Perform an injector balance test to check the performance of each fuel injector. This can help identify injectors that are not delivering the correct amount of fuel.
- ECU Data Analysis: Use specialized software to analyze the data stored in the ECU. This can provide valuable insights into the performance of the fuel system and identify any potential issues.
- Smoke Testing: Use a smoke machine to introduce smoke into the fuel system and check for leaks. This can help identify hard-to-find leaks that may not be apparent with a visual inspection.
- Pressure Transducer Testing: Use a pressure transducer to measure the fuel pressure at various points in the fuel system. This can help identify pressure drops or restrictions that may be contributing to the fault code.
- CAN Bus Analysis: Analyze the CAN bus communication to identify any issues with the communication between the ECU and other components in the fuel system.
- Resistance Testing: Measure the resistance of the fuel injectors and other components in the fuel system to check for shorts or open circuits.
- Voltage Drop Testing: Perform voltage drop tests on the wiring connected to the fuel supply pressure sensor to check for excessive resistance.
- Dynamic Fuel Pressure Testing: Monitor the fuel pressure while the vehicle is being driven under various load conditions to identify any issues that may only occur under certain circumstances.
